Bass Metals Ltd.: New Mineralised Zone Discovered East of Fossey Mine
Bass Metals Ltd.: New Mineralised Zone Discovered East of Fossey Mine

5 October 2010

• 2.5 metres at 0.3 % copper, 3.8 % lead, 6.3 % zinc, 56 g/t silver and 1.8 g/t gold;
• within a 25 metre zone of alteration 50 metres east of the Fossey Deposit;
• interpreted as the top of a new high-grade massive sulphide lens; and
• in close proximity to Fossey Mine infrastructure currently in development.

Diversified miner, Bass Metals Ltd (ASX:BSM) has intersected with diamond drilling a zone of strong alteration and base metal sulphide mineralisation to the east of the Fossey Deposit. The zone comprises barite rich alteration similar to the Fossey style alteration envelope that surrounds the high-grade Fossey copper-lead-zinc-silver-gold deposit. The new zone contains several narrow discrete intervals of massive base metal sulphide mineralisation, including; 2.5 metres at 0.3 % copper, 3.8 % lead, 6.3 % zinc, 56 g/t silver and 1.8 g/t gold, within a 25 metre zone of barite dominant alteration grading 0.1 % copper, 0.7 % lead, 1.7 % zinc, 31 g/t silver and 1.0 g/t gold.

The high-grade base and precious metals intercept in HLD1014 is interpreted as the “top” of a new alteration / massive base metal sulphide lens zone, similar to the Fossey Deposit. The mineralised zone occurs 50 metres to the east of the planned Fossey mine development and within 15 metres of the Fossey decline; which is currently under development. This new mineralised zone is open down-dip and to the north and south as shown in an interpreted cross section (in Figure 1) and long-section (Figure 2).

This is a very exciting growth opportunity for the Hellyer Mine Project to extend or increase production of zinc, lead and copper-precious metals concentrates if further drilling confirms the down dip expansion and continuity of the high-grade massive base metal sulphide zone. It is still early stage, but the potential for this new mineralised structure is completely open-ended and given the close proximity to the Fossey decline. Bass is hopeful of achieving some economic benefit from this discovery. A second drill hole is in progress to test the down-dip potential and further results will be reported when assays are available.

About Bass Metals Ltd (ASX: BSM)

Bass Metals Ltd is a growth focussed and profitable Australian base and precious metal producer with a portfolio of high quality zinc, lead, copper and gold assets in the rich Mount Read Volcanic mineral belt in northwest Tasmania.

Listing in 2005, Bass delivered its maiden profit in 2008 from its profitable base metals production hub at Que River in Tasmania, which has generated $25 million in cash flow over the last two years.

The Company’s larger transformational Hellyer Mine Project is on track to commence production toward the end of 2010. With an initial through-put rate of 400,000 tonnes per annum (tpa), the 1.5 million tpa capacity Hellyer Mill will produce 53,000 tpa of zinc concentrate, 27,000 tpa of lead concentrates and 4,500 tpa of copper—silver-gold concentrates.

The Company also has an active and successful exploration programme and initiatives underway to generate cash by processing remnant ore from the Hellyer mine

Que River ore is currently sold to the nearby Rosebery Plant under an Ore Sales Agreement with the plant’s owner/operator, MMG Australia. In January 2010 the Bass signed a committed off-take contract with leading global multi-metals business, Nyrstar, for all zinc and lead concentrates produced from the Fossey mine.
